Abstract
Atherosclerosis has been a paramount source of morbidities and mortalities globally. Atherosclerosis is a disease characterized by deposition of lipids and other fatty materials in intima of arteries resulting into narrowing and hardening of arteries. Furthermore, atherosclerosis leads to development of several cardiovascular complications, therefore, identification of associated biomarkers is of great importance.This review focuses on the vital role played by several risk factors and biomarkers in pathogenesis of atherosclerosis.
